In this episode, I discuss antisemitism disguised in protests against Israel and how the media and government are encouraging it – especially with Columbia University. I’m then joined by Susan Shelley of Daily News, as we discuss homelessness, Grants Pass V Oregon, Robinson V California, and more. Is Martin V Boise getting reversed? Are public camping laws unconstitutional? Next, I met with Jennifer Horn to discuss Mayor Karen Bass’ break-in and George Gascon. I wrap things up by discussing Bill Maher’s incredible bravery in pushing back against dangerous ideology for children. We truly cover it all. This is not an episode you want to miss!
